Transaction e566cab939f31803b4abeb6e08ddcc7441b76ee322502c21a2c2e4e3a4fe8773
1 Input
1 Output
-
e566cab939f31803b4abeb6e08ddcc7441b76ee322502c21a2c2e4e3a4fe8773:0
- value
- 20492
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ce138b060fa3bbf7dc294f7f2c9391ad374407bf OP_EQUAL
- address
- 3LUeXwGhx81iXmdYXd96ZppsWbkex4xyPw